One of my best college decisions was to Geaux Greek here at the University of Louisiana at Lafayette. The Greek system connects students through ideals of friendship, citizenship, scholarship and leadership. It has taught me valuable lessons and experience about leadership, work ethic, time management, teamwork and brotherhood. These characteristics have enabled me to prosper as a Greek student and will continue to open endless doors for me. Fraternity life has developed me as a person and given me lifelong friendships. I believe the Greek system here at the University of Louisiana at Lafayette has shaped my ideals and values to make me the man I am today.
